Gadchiroli May 28 (District Correspondent) One hardcore Maoist Ganesh Gatta Punem (35), a resident of Bechhapal, Taluka Bhairamgadh in Bijapur district of Chhattisgarh surrendered before Mr. Jagdish Meena, Dy. Inspector General of Police (Ops.), CRPF.  After his surrender, he was transferred to the Gadchiroli Police.

Ganesh was recruited as a member of supply team with Bhairamgadh LOS in 2017. He was promoted as Dy. Commander in Supply team in 2018 and worked until now. He was involved in 2 encounters. One that took place in the forest area of Mirtur, Bijapur and another in the forest area of Timmenar, Bijapur in 2022.

Lack of medical facility in case of illness, senior Maoists order to collect money for the development, but they actually use that money for themselves.  It is never used for people’s development, Senior Maoists use the poor tribal youths for their own benefit, Married Party members cannot live an independent married life, Aggressive Anti-Naxal operations of Gadchiroli Police, has broken the back of Maoist activities, Senior cadres force to kill innocent tribal’s only on suspicion of being police informer, are some of the reasons behind this surrender, according to police.

Disillusioned by the hollow claims of Maoism and frustrated by their mindless violence against civilians, a large number of members of the banned CPI (Maoist) are attracted to the Surrender cum Rehabilitation Policy of the Government of Maharashtra. Thanks to the effective implementation of this Policy, a total of 662 active Maoists till date have surrendered before the Gadchiroli Police, said the police here today.

Maharashtra Government had declared a reward of Rs. 06 lakhs on his surrender. After surrender, Ganesh will receive Rs. 5 Lakhs as a reward declared by the Central & Maharashtra Governments for rehabilitation.

Due to the intensified anti-Maoist operations conducted by Gadchiroli police, 14 hardcore Maoists have surrendered before the Gadchiroli police from the year 2022 till date.
